Xalan-C++ API Reference  1.12.0
x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ion > Member List

This is the complete list of members for x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>, including all inherited members.

BoolStackType typedefxalanc::XalanXMLSerializerBase
cdata(const XMLCh *const ch, const size_type length)xalanc::XalanXMLSerializerBasevirtual
xalanc::FormatterListener::cdata(const XMLCh *const ch, const size_type length)=0xalanc::FormatterListenerpure virtual
characters(const XMLCh *const chars, const size_type length)xalanc::XalanXMLSerializerBasevirtual
xalanc::FormatterListener::characters(const XMLCh *const chars, const size_type length)=0xalanc::FormatterListenerpure virtual
charactersRaw(const XMLCh *const chars, const size_type length)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linevirtual
xalanc::XalanXMLSerializerBase::charactersRaw(const XMLCh *const chars, const size_type length)=0xalanc::XalanXMLSerializerBasepure virtual
childNodesWereAdded()xalanc::XalanXMLSerializerBaseinlineprotected
comment(const XMLCh *const data)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linevirtual
create(MemoryManager &theManager, Writer &writer, const XalanDOMString &encoding, const XalanDOMString &doctypeSystem=s_emptyString, const XalanDOMString &doctypePublic=s_emptyString, bool xmlDecl=true, const XalanDOMString &standalone=s_emptyString, size_type indent=eDefaultIndentAmount)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linestatic
decodeUTF16SurrogatePair(XalanDOMChar theHighSurrogate, XalanDOMChar theLowSurrogate, MemoryManager &theManager)xalanc::XalanXMLSerializerBaseprotectedstatic
eAttr enum valuexalanc::XalanXMLSerializerBase
eBoth enum valuexalanc::XalanXMLSerializerBase
eBufferSize enum valuexalanc::XalanXMLSerializerBase
eCRFb enum valuexalanc::XalanXMLSerializerBase
eDefaultIndentAmount enum valuexal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>
eForb enum valuexalanc::XalanXMLSerializerBase
eFormat enum namexalanc::FormatterListener
endDocument()x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linevirtual
endElement(const XMLCh *const name)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linevirtual
eNone enum valuexalanc::XalanXMLSerializerBase
entityReference(const XMLCh *const name)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linevirtual
eXMLVersion enum namexalanc::FormatterListener
flushBuffer()x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otectedvirtual
flushWriter()x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otectedvirtual
FormatterListener(eFormat theFormat)xalanc::FormatterListener
FormatterToXMLUnicode(MemoryManager &theManager, Writer &writer, const XalanDOMString &encoding, const XalanDOMString &doctypeSystem=s_emptyString, const XalanDOMString &doctypePublic=s_emptyString, bool xmlDecl=true, const XalanDOMString &standalone=s_emptyString, size_type indent=eDefaultIndentAmount)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inline
generateDoctypeDecl(const XalanDOMChar *name)xalanc::XalanXMLSerializerBaseinlineprotected
getDoctypePublic() constxalanc::XalanXMLSerializerBasevirtual
getDoctypeSystem() constxalanc::XalanXMLSerializerBasevirtual
getEncoding() constxalanc::XalanXMLSerializerBasevirtual
getIndent() constxalanc::FormatterListenervirtual
getMediaType() constxalanc::FormatterListenervirtual
getMemoryManager()xalanc::XalanXMLSerializerBaseinline
getNeedToOutputDoctypeDecl() constxalanc::XalanXMLSerializerBaseinlineprotected
getOutputFormat() constxalanc::FormatterListenerinline
getPrefixResolver() constxalanc::FormatterListenerinline
getShouldWriteXMLHeader() constxalanc::XalanXMLSerializerBaseinline
getStandalone() constxalanc::XalanXMLSerializerBaseinline
getVersion() constxalanc::XalanXMLSerializerBaseinline
getWriter() constxal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linevirtual
getXMLVersion() constxalanc::FormatterListenerinline
ignorableWhitespace(const XMLCh *const chars, const size_type length)xalanc::XalanXMLSerializerBasevirtual
xalanc::FormatterListener::ignorableWhitespace(const XMLCh *const chars, const size_type length)=0xalanc::FormatterListenerpure virtual
initialize(MemoryManager &theManager)xalanc::XalanXMLSerializerBasestatic
isUTF16HighSurrogate(XalanDOMChar theChar)xalanc::XalanXMLSerializerBaseinlineprotectedstatic
isUTF16LowSurrogate(XalanDOMChar theChar)xalanc::XalanXMLSerializerBaseinlineprotectedstatic
isXML1_1Version() constxalanc::FormatterListenerinline
m_doctypePublicxalanc::XalanXMLSerializerBaseprotected
m_doctypeSystemxalanc::XalanXMLSerializerBaseprotected
m_encodingxalanc::XalanXMLSerializerBaseprotected
m_nextIsRawxalanc::XalanXMLSerializerBaseprotected
m_prefixResolverxalanc::FormatterListenerprotected
m_spaceBeforeClosexalanc::XalanXMLSerializerBaseprotected
m_standalonexalanc::XalanXMLSerializerBaseprotected
m_versionxalanc::XalanXMLSerializerBaseprotected
markParentForChildren()xalanc::XalanXMLSerializerBaseinlineprotected
openElementForChildren()xalanc::XalanXMLSerializerBaseinlineprotected
OUTPUT_METHOD_DOM enum valuexalanc::FormatterListener
OUTPUT_METHOD_HTML enum valuexalanc::FormatterListener
OUTPUT_METHOD_NONE enum valuexalanc::FormatterListener
OUTPUT_METHOD_OTHER enum valuexalanc::FormatterListener
OUTPUT_METHOD_TEXT enum valuexalanc::FormatterListener
OUTPUT_METHOD_XML enum valuexalanc::FormatterListener
outputNewline()x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otectedvirtual
outsideDocumentElement() constxalanc::XalanXMLSerializerBaseinlineprotected
ParentType typedefxalanc::FormatterListener
processingInstruction(const XMLCh *const target, const XMLCh *const data)xalanc::XalanXMLSerializerBasevirtual
resetDocument()xalanc::XalanXMLSerializerBasevirtual
s_1_0Stringxalanc::XalanXMLSerializerBasestatic
s_1_1Stringxalanc::XalanXMLSerializerBasestatic
s_emptyStringxalanc::FormatterListenerprotectedstatic
s_piDataxalanc::FormatterListenerstatic
s_piDataLengthxalanc::FormatterListenerstatic
s_piTargetxalanc::FormatterListenerstatic
s_piTargetLengthxalanc::FormatterListenerstatic
setDocumentLocator(const Locator *const locator)xalanc::XalanXMLSerializerBasevirtual
setPrefixResolver(const PrefixResolver *thePrefixResolver)xalanc::FormatterListenerinline
setShouldWriteXMLHeader(bool b)xalanc::XalanXMLSerializerBaseinline
setXMLVersion(eXMLVersion theVersion)xalanc::FormatterListenerinlineprotected
size_type typedefxalanc::FormatterListener
startDocument()xalanc::XalanXMLSerializerBasevirtual
startElement(const XMLCh *const name, AttributeList &attrs)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linevirtual
terminate()xalanc::XalanXMLSerializerBasestatic
throwInvalidCharacterException(XalanUnicodeChar ch, MemoryManager &theManager)xalanc::XalanXMLSerializerBaseprotectedstatic
throwInvalidUTF16SurrogateException(XalanDOMChar ch, MemoryManager &theManager)xalanc::XalanXMLSerializerBaseprotectedstatic
throwInvalidUTF16SurrogateException(XalanDOMChar ch, XalanDOMChar next, MemoryManager &theManager)xalanc::XalanXMLSerializerBaseprotectedstatic
throwInvalidXMLCharacterException(XalanUnicodeChar ch, const XalanDOMString &theXMLversion, MemoryManager &theManager)xalanc::XalanXMLSerializerBaseprotectedstatic
value_type typedefxal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>
writeAttrString(const XalanDOMChar *theString, size_type theStringLength)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eCDATA(const XMLCh *chars, size_type length)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
xalanc::XalanXMLSerializerBase::writeCDATA(const XMLCh *chars, size_type length)=0xalanc::XalanXMLSerializerBaseprotectedpure virtual
writeCDATAChars(const XalanDOMChar chars[], size_type length, bool &outsideCDATA)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eCharacters(const XMLCh *chars, size_type length)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
xalanc::XalanXMLSerializerBase::writeCharacters(const XMLCh *chars, size_type length)=0xalanc::XalanXMLSerializerBaseprotectedpure virtual
writeDefaultAttributeEntity(XalanDOMChar ch)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eDefaultAttributeEscape(XalanDOMChar ch)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eDefaultEntity(XalanDOMChar ch)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eDefaultEscape(XalanDOMChar ch)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eDoctypeDecl(const XalanDOMChar *name)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otectedvirtual
writeNormalizedChar(XalanDOMChar ch, const XalanDOMChar chars[], size_type start, size_type length)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eNormalizedCharBig(const XalanDOMChar chars[], size_type start, size_type length)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eNumericCharacterReference(XMLUInt32 theNumber)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eParentTagEnd()x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otected
writeProcessingInstruction(const XMLCh *target, const XMLCh *data)x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otectedvirtual
writeXMLHeader()x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lineprotectedvirtual
XalanXMLSerializerBase(MemoryManager &theManager, eXMLVersion theXMLVersion, const XalanDOMString &theEncoding, const XalanDOMString &theDoctypeSystem, const XalanDOMString &theDoctypePublic, bool xmlDecl, const XalanDOMString &theStandalone)xalanc::XalanXMLSerializerBase
XML_VERSION_1_0 enum valuexalanc::FormatterListener
XML_VERSION_1_1 enum valuexalanc::FormatterListener
~FormatterListener()xalanc::FormatterListenervirtual
~FormatterToXMLUnicode()xalanc::FormatterToXMLUnicode< UnicodeWriter, ConstantsType, CharPredicate, IndentHandler, XMLVersion >inlinevirtual
~XalanXMLSerializerBase()xalanc::XalanXMLSerializerBasevirtual